引言
随着区块链技术的发展,数字钱包在现代金融体系中的重要性日益凸显。它们提供了一个安全的方式来存储和管理数字资产,包括加密货币和其他基于区块链的资产。本文将详细探讨区块链开发数字钱包的核心要素、技术架构及市场趋势,并回答与数字钱包相关的一些关键问题。
区块链钱包的基础知识
数字钱包是一个软件程序,允许用户存储和管理其私人和公共密钥,并与各种区块链进行交互。钱包的基本类型有两种:热钱包和冷钱包。热钱包是通过互联网连接的,便于交易,但相对安全性较差;而冷钱包则是离线存储,安全性高但是不便利。
每个钱包都基于一个公私钥对。用户可以分享公钥(相当于账户号码)与其他人,而私钥则必须保密,这是访问和管理用户数字资产的唯一凭证。可以说,保护好私钥的安全性是使用数字钱包最重要的部分。
区块链数字钱包的技术架构
开发一个数字钱包需要考虑多个技术方面。以下是一些关键组件:
- 用户界面(UI):用户界面是数字钱包的重要组成部分,应该简洁且易于导航,以便用户能够轻松访问所有功能。
- 后端服务: 后端服务处理与区块链的交互,确保用户的资金安全。通常由多个微服务构成,如身份验证、交易处理和数据存储等。
- 区块链交互: 钱包需要通过API与区块链进行交互,处理交易的发送和接收相关请求。
- 安全性: 加密技术、双因素身份验证和多重签名都是提高安全性的重要措施。
市场趋势及需求
随着加密货币市场的不断扩大,数字钱包的需求也在迅速增长。根据市场研究,预计到2025年数字钱包市场将达到数百亿美元。此外,随着金融科技的不断创新,越来越多的企业将会推出各自的数字钱包服务,推动市场竞争。
不仅如此,各国政府也开始关注数字货币和钱包的法律规范,这为行业的发展提供了更为稳定的环境。尤其是在金融技术日新月异的今天,理解这些趋势将决定数字钱包开发者的成功与否。
常见问题解答
如何确保数字钱包的安全性?
确保数字钱包的安全性至关重要,以下是一些确保安全性的措施:
- 加密技术:使用强加密算法对用户数据进行加密存储,确保数据在传输和存储过程中不被窃取。
- 安全码和双因素身份验证:利用安全码及双因素身份验证提高安全性,确保只有经过验证的用户可以访问钱包。
- 定期安全审计:定期进行安全审计,以识别潜在漏洞并及时修复。
- 用户教育:通过提供安全使用指南,帮助用户理解保护其账户的重要性。
如何选择合适的区块链平台开发数字钱包?
选择区块链平台时需要考虑多个因素,包括:
- 技术支持:评估平台的技术文档、社区支持和开发工具,确保在开发过程中能够获得帮助。
- 交易速度和成本:不同的平台在交易速度和成本方面差异较大,应根据业务需求进行选择。
- 可扩展性:评估平台对于未来扩展的支持能力,以适应业务发展的需求。
- 安全性和可信赖性:选择具有良好声誉和强大安全措施的平台,以降低安全风险。
开发数字钱包的成本因素有哪些?
开发数字钱包的成本受到多个因素的影响,包括:
- 开发时间:开发过程中的时间成本往往是主要支出。复杂的功能会增加开发时间,从而提高费用。
- 技能水平:开发人员的技能和经验直接影响开发效率和质量,经验丰富的开发人员通常会收取更高的费用。
- 技术选型:选择使用的技术栈将影响开发成本。一些开源工具和库可以降低成本,而自定义开发解决方案则通常费用较高。
- 后期维护:开发后的持续维护和更新同样是需要考虑的长期费用,确保数字钱包始终安全高效。
未来数字钱包的发展方向是什么?
数字钱包的未来发展方向可能包括:
- 多功能钱包:未来的数字钱包将不仅支持加密货币,还将支持其他数字资产,如NFT、证券等,变得更加多元化。
- 去中心化钱包的崛起:去中心化金融(DeFi)的兴起推动去中心化钱包的发展,为用户提供更大的控制权和隐私保护。
- 与传统金融的融合:未来数字钱包可能会与传统金融机构和支付平台紧密集成,形成综合性的金融解决方案。
- 生态系统建设:越来越多的企业和开发者将围绕数字钱包构建生态系统,提供丰富的金融服务以吸引用户。
总结
数字钱包作为区块链技术的重要应用,对于推动数字资产的使用和管理有着重要意义。本指南希望能为开发者提供一个全面的视角,理解数字钱包的基本概念、技术架构及市场需求,并回答相关问题以助于决策。随着技术的不断进步,数字钱包将在未来的金融体系中发挥越来越关键的作用。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。